What is Xanax?
Xanax is mostly used for the short-term management of stress and anxiety and panic disorders. It works by enhancing the results of a natural chemical in the body called g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A). By increasing GABA activity, Xanax produces a soothing effect on the brain and nerves.
Typical Uses of Xanax
| Condition | Description |
|---|---|
| Generalized Anxiety Disorder (GAD) | Chronic stress and anxiety that impacts day-to-day life. |
| Panic Disorder | Repeating panic attacks that can cause intense worry and pain. |
| Anxiety connected with depression | Signs of anxiety related to depressive conditions. |

Prospective Side Effects
While Xanax can be reliable, it likewise brings dangers and possible side impacts. Common side impacts include:
| Side Effect | Description |
|---|---|
| Sleepiness | A typical adverse effects; some might find it troublesome if taking part in activities such as driving. |
| Lightheadedness | Can affect balance and coordination. |
| Memory Impairment | Short-term memory issues may take place. |
| Dependence | Extended usage can result in physical and mental reliance. |
Serious Side Effects
Some serious adverse effects may include:
- Respiratory anxiety
- Serious allergic reactions
- Self-destructive ideas or actions
- Withdrawal signs if discontinued abruptly
It is vital for people to interact openly with their doctor about their case history to decrease risks.

Alternatives to Xanax
For those worried about the side impacts of Xanax or those who might not have access to it, several options can assist manage anxiety and panic conditions:
| Alternative | Description |
|---|---|
| Therapy |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) can efficiently treat stress and anxiety conditions. |
| Other Medications | SSRIs (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ors) such as fluoxetine or sertraline. |
| Lifestyle Changes | Routine exercise, healthy diet plan, and appropriate sleep can improve total mental health. |
| Natural Supplements | Some individuals discover relief with natural choices like chamomile and valerian root, although efficiency differs. |
